原文:二阶贝塞尔曲线 (Bézier Curve)

最近在做签字笔的效果,最初用linerender直接几个点连成一条线的效果并不是很好,特别是当拐弯的时候会有缺口。想要拐弯处变得圆滑起来,决定采用Bezier curve。 定义:起始点 终止点 也称锚点 控制点。通过调整控制点,贝塞尔曲线的形状会发生变化。 由 P 至 P 的连续点 Q ,描述一条线段 由 P 至 P 的连续点 Q ,描述一条线段 由 Q 至 Q 的连续点 B t ,描述一条二次 ...

2021-05-17 22:38 0 2331 推荐指数:

查看详情

GAMES101作业解答-作业04-曲线 (Bézier Curve)

GAMES101作业解答-作业04-曲线 (Bézier Curve) 1. 什么是曲线 在数学的数值分析领域中,曲线(英语:Bézier curve)是计算机图形学中相当重要的参数曲线。更高维度的广泛化曲线就称作兹曲面,其中兹三角是一种特殊的实例。 ...

Sat Dec 19 00:50:00 CST 2020 0 584
数学图形(1.47)(Bézier)曲线

曲线又称曲线或贝济埃曲线,是由法国数学家Pierre Bézier所发现,由此为计算机矢量图形学奠定了基础。它的主要意义在于无论是直线或曲线都能在数学上予以描述。 上一节讲的是高次方程曲线,其实曲线就是高次函数曲线.研究曲线的人最初是按照已知曲线参数 ...

Tue Sep 23 22:18:00 CST 2014 0 2665
小球沿二阶曲线的运动

一:曲线是什么 利用三点控制,生成一条平滑的曲线,具体解析看这个曲线扫盲 二:使用canvas绘制小球沿曲线运动 曲线由三个点确定,起始点P0,中间点(控制点)P1,和终点P2。确定三个点之后,用canvas所有的quadraticCurveTo方法绘制二阶曲线 ...

Wed May 09 23:16:00 CST 2018 2 1158
Bézier surface(曲面)

Bézier surface(贝赛尔曲面) 曲面是一种用于计算机图形学、计算机辅助设计和有限元建模的数学样条。与曲线一样,曲面由一组控制点定义。与插值在许多方面相似,一个关键的区别是表面通常不通过中央控制点;相反,它向他们“伸展”,好像每个人都是一种吸引力。它们在视觉上是直观 ...

Sat May 25 23:32:00 CST 2019 0 757
Unity中曲线(Bezier),实现二阶和三

下图为曲线二阶,三,四。 图片来自 https://www.jasondavies.com/animated-bezier/ 刚开始知道曲线的时候觉得这东西好难,今天花了点时间想了一下 发现在Unity中实现曲线还是很容易的。 曲线二阶 ...

Mon Oct 12 23:20:00 CST 2020 0 892
N 曲线生成

博客转自:https://blog.csdn.net/aimeimeits/article/details/72809382 首先曲线简介,了解了基本的曲线知识之后,展开N曲线的生成方式。 N曲线的公式 百度百科上给出的一般参数公式是这样的:给定点 P0,P1 ...

Thu Apr 30 04:03:00 CST 2020 0 834
n曲线

新博客:https://yinl.fun 欢迎关注,同步更新 曲线 本文章借鉴自Unity中的曲线绘制. 曲线(Bézier curve)是由法国数学家Pierre Bézier所提出,类似于Photoshop软件中的钢笔工具,不过钢笔工具仅仅只是用了二阶曲线. 原理 ...

Sun Aug 19 05:49:00 CST 2018 0 723
数学图形之(Bézier)曲面

前面章节中讲了(Bézier)曲线,而曲面是对其多一个维度的扩展.其公式依然是曲线的公式: 。 而之所以由曲线变成曲面,是将顶点横向连了再纵向连. 很多计算机图形学的教程都会有曲面的DEMO.而这里,我依然是使用我制定的脚本代码生成曲面.代码中的控制顶点坐标为随机数 ...

Fri Sep 26 17:24:00 CST 2014 0 5918
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M